    From Sporting News-
     LaMarcus Aldridge learned early last season that Andre Miller was a different kind of point guard. It was Aldridge’s fourth year with the Portland Trail Blazers and Miller’s first, and Miller told Aldridge to curl off of a screen and head to the basket. When he got there, so would the ball, Miller said.

    Aldridge, a 6-11 power forward, was skeptical. “I’m like, ‘I can’t see you,’” he told the 6-2 Miller, the obvious implication being if he couldn’t see Miller, then Miller couldn’t see him, either, and how could he make such a pass? “He said, ‘Just do it, and I’ll get it to you.’”

    The point guard-as-quarterback is perhaps too easy an analogy, but in Miller’s case, in the way he passes, it fits perfectly. More so than many guards, he anticipates where teammates will be. “You just throw it to them and hope they see it coming,” he says. “It’s like a quarterback in football. You have to throw it before the receiver makes his move, or it’s going to be intercepted. That’s how I look at it.”
